Director, Canada Retirement Contact Centre
Job Summary
At the heart of our business is a commitment to delivering a seamless end-to-end customer experience across business units and markets. Our Global Canadian Division Operations Team plays a critical role in driving business growth through service excellence customer focus and the strength of our global capabilities combined with deep local market expertise.
As our Contact Centre Director you will lead our Canadian Retirement Contact Centres a multi-location operation of approximately 200 employees handling more than 125000 customer contacts each month. This is a unique opportunity to shape a high-performing engaged culture where exceptional customer service and employee experience go hand in hand while making a meaningful impact on our customers teams and business results.
Position Responsibilities:
Lead continuous improvement efforts to enhance service delivery and eliminate inefficiencies.
Use data and performance insights to identify call trends service gaps and improvement opportunities.
Apply strong problem-solving decision-making and conflict resolution skills in a fast-paced high-volume environment.
Foster a highly engaged team culture through recognition collaboration open communication and a positive work environment.
Partner with business leaders and Workforce Management to ensure effective staffing forecasting and contingency planning.
Collaborate with global partners to maintain consistent service performance across all contact centre locations.
Oversee scheduling volume management and service levels to ensure excellent and professional customer experience.
Lead strategic initiatives manage multi-location performance and strengthen operational effectiveness efficiency and risk management.
Qualifications:
Proven leadership experience overseeing a large-scale customer-facing contact centre operation with accountability for service delivery performance and employee engagement.
Demonstrated success leading organizational change and driving transformation initiatives within complex high-volume service environments.
Strong ability to influence and build credibility with employees peers and senior leaders across multiple levels of the organization.
Proven people leadership capability with a strong commitment to developing coaching and supporting teams across multiple geographies including remote and offshore operations.
Bilingualism in English and French is a strong asset. For candidates based in Québec proficiency in both languages is required to support clients in jurisdictions both within and outside Quebec.

Salary range is expected to be between
$108000.00 CAD - $158000.00 CADEmployees also have the opportunity to participate in incentive programs and earn incentive compensation tied to business and individual performance. The actual salary will vary depending on local market conditions geography and relevant job-related factors such as knowledge skills qualifications experience and education/training. If you are applying for this role outside of the primary location please contact for the salary range for your location.
Manulife offers eligible employees a wide array of customizable benefits including health dental mental health vision short- and long-term disability life and AD&D insurance coverage adoption/surrogacy and wellness benefits and employee/family assistance plans. We also offer eligible employees various retirement savings plans (including pension and a global share ownership plan with employer matching contributions) and financial education and counseling resources. Our generous paid time off program in Canada includes holidays vacation personal and sick days and we offer the full range of statutory leaves of absence.
